Which activity can provide valuable information toward solving a problem?

Explanation:
Gaining information from the people who actually operate the equipment is the most reliable way to start solving a problem. The machine operator can describe what happened, when it started, under what loads or speeds, and any changes in setup or process. This firsthand input helps you map out likely causes, validate symptoms, and plan the right tests or checks, rather than guessing or replacing parts without evidence. It also saves time and money by focusing on issues that match real operating conditions and recent history. Reserving the problem for later delays progress; replacing parts first assumes a fault without evidence and can waste resources; ignoring symptoms misses important clues and can let the issue worsen.
